Alex R. Mosteo wrote:
> Hi people,
>
> I'm studying the options for Ada direct control of a NXT brick from an
> external computer using the USB connection (as opposed to flashing a new
> firmware, which is the way that GNAT for Mindstorms does). After looking for
> what's available out there I've come to the following options:
>
> a) Pure Ada library, would require binding to libusb.
> b) Binding to some of the other libraries out there. I couldn't find a C/C++
> one that has USB implemented, so next good candidate seems Python or OCaml.
> c) Completing the libnxtc (the one in C) with the missing USB bits.
>
> Probably the less work is b) or c), and then bind to it from Ada if wanted.
> Anyway, just for the sake of completeness, I'd like to ask the group for any
> related experiences or missing bits. More precisely:
>
> p) I'm missing some approach in the above?
> q) Are there any Ada bindings to libusb already? Not according to my
> googling, and only some early efforts in old threads that didn't get
> reported here afterwards.
> r) Experiences in binding to Python/OCaml? I guess a C glue layer is the
> way?
>
> Kind regards,
>
> Alex.
I never finished it but another approach with a start that is present is
at http://nxtada.svn.sourceforge.net/viewvc/nxtada/trunk/
This controlled it from a computer over bluetooth essentially using a
serial API and a bluetooth virtual serial port.
Suggested as another initial source of ideas and approach.
